Remick Music Corporation
0 documented arrangements
Jerome H. Remick bought Detroit's Whitney Warner Publishing Co., then founded Jerome H. Remick & Co. in 1906. It became the largest Tin Pan Alley publisher of its era -- a young George Gershwin worked there as a song plugger -- before being absorbed into the Warner Bros. lineage in 1929.
